About Energy Trust of Oregon

Energy Trust of Oregon is an independent nonprofit organization dedicated to energy efficiency and renewable energy development. We serve Oregon customers of Portland General Electric, Pacific Power, NW Natural, Cascade Natural Gas and Avista, and SW Washington customers of NW Natural. What We’re Looking For:

Under the general supervision of the Marketing Lead for Energy Programs, the Sr. Marketing Manager—Renewables & New Initiatives directs integrated marketing and communication activities to raise awareness of and promote Energy Trust’s portfolio of renewable-energy related products and services and oversees marketing for special grant-funded initiatives and collaborations. Specific examples include Energy Trust’s suite of solar-related offers, the Oregon Community Solar program and geotargeted collaborations with utility stakeholders and community based organizations. You will provide strategic direction to and may eventually manage other internal program marketing staff working on marketing efforts related to these programs, products or services.

You will collaborate with your counterparts on the program and technical teams, direct and manage the performance of external vendors and creative agencies working on campaigns, and lead all annual marketing planning, contracting, and budgeting activities for these programs. You may also serve as a subject matter expert on internal cross-sector initiatives or projects and are responsible for collaborating and aligning the strategies and activities within their portfolio with Energy Trust’s Communications and Customer Services Group, which includes staff specializing in community outreach, policy, customer experience, trades, communications, and brand.
